Queen Victoria Gardens is a living community for senior Australians who require high care or low care services. There is around-the-clock presence and influence of registered nurses and care assistants. Queen Victoria Gardens is designed for people who need medical/rehabilitative and restorative care. The living spaces include wide halls, handrails and nurse centres. Residents live in single or shared rooms, and share community rooms for planned daily activities, socials and dining. Meals are prepared based on individual dietary needs.
The type and amount of care a person receives is dependent on what is needed to maintain his or her ‘normal' lifestyle and includes assistance with basic activities of daily living (eating, bathing and grooming, toilet help, dressing, transport, etc) in which a resident may require help or supervision. Skilled Care is provided for those who need medical or nursing care or rehabilitative services for the rehabilitation of injured, disabled or sick persons.
All our residential aged care services provide assistance with daily activities. Specialist dementia care accommodation gives residents the best quality life in a safe and supportive environment. A personalised activities program is also available to all residents.
